1. Gameplay/ Schedule
1a. This is a 3v3 League. Max six players per team. Three players from each team are allowed to play at one time.
1b. Games are played half court.
1c. The half Court line is out of bounds, as well as all side lines.
1d. In the event of a boundary dispute, redo. In the event of a second dispute, jump ball. 1e. Team Captains shoot for ball, alternating shots. If the first captain makes his shot the second has a chance to match. Shots are taken from the center three point line.
1f. A schedule will be released before the season. In the event that at least 3 of your players can’t make it you are eligible to play with 2 or forfeit. (Also see rule 4d.)
1g. If both teams are a no show it is considered a tie. If one team is a no show it is considered a forfeit.
1h. Each team has 1 timeout 60 seconds long. This timeout may not be taken with less the 3 minutes on the running clock. Timeouts DO NOT stop the running clock.
1i. A substitution may be made only in the event of a dead ball.
2. Change of possession
2a. During each change of possession the ball must be brought back behind the three point line.
2b. In the event of a team scoring without returning the ball to the three point line after a change of possession, it is considered a no basket, and a redo for the scoring team. The possession remains the same. If this occurs a second time, it is considered a turnover and possession changes.
2c. After a made basket the opposite team gains possession.
2d. Jump ball goes to the team that did not start with the ball, then alternates accordingly.
2e. When inbounding the ball after a made basket, the player inbounding must inbound from the middle of the three point line. The inbounder must pass before dribbling or shooting.
2f. If the inbounder doesn’t pass before dribbling or shooting, the first time it is considered a redo with no basket. No change of possession. The second time it is considered a turnover.
2g. Overtime is Running Clock 5 minutes. No timeouts.
3. Scoring
3a. Made field goals inside of the 3 three point line count as 1 point.
3b. Made field goals behind the three point line count as 2 points.
3c. Each game is played to 25 pts. or 25 minutes. Whichever comes first.
3d. Dead at 25. No win by two.
3e. We ask both teams to assign one of your bench players to help keep score so there is no dispute. Scores must be reported at the end of each game to the ICCBL committee.
4. Eligibility
4a. Each team must be made up of attending members of said church.
4b. Players must be at least 12yr old to play. Both Male and Female players are allowed.
4c. Each team is allowed 6 players per team. Once registration is over you may not add anyone else to your team.
4d. In the event of not having enough capable players (less than 3) the pastor of your church becomes eligible.
4e. Each church is allowed multiple teams. 4f. In the event of a free agent signing up from the same church as a church with an established team. He/she will be assigned to said church team if the team is not already full.
4g. Any player receiving season awards must play in at least 7 regular season games.
4h. Players must play in at least two regular season weeks to be eligible to play in the playoffs. (Excluding in season Injuries)
5. Fouling
5a. For regular season games we ask you play fair and call your own fouls. There are no referees during regular season games. What’s the point of winning if you had to cheat?
5b. During the championship Saturday games there will be a referee.
5c. Fouls under 1 minute stop the clock and are awarded 1 foul shot.
6. Playoffs
6a. The top 3 teams will be seeded automatically in a sudden death final 4 playoffs.
6b. The lower teams will also be placed in a sudden death play-in bracket with the winner being seeded as the bottom seed in the final 4 championship tournament.
6c. Seeding will be decided by team record. Tie breakers are:
1. Head to Head
2. Total Points scored in a season.
3. Total Points scored Head to Head.
4. Rock Paper Scissors. Best of 3
6d. Only 6 players are allowed to suit up as eligible players for the playoffs.
6e. Playoffs will have the same scoring and time structure as the regular season.
6f. Any Foul under 1:00 minute of play stops the clock and the Fouled Team receives 1 Foul shot. (This is the only clock stoppage in any game)
6g. In order to keep clock from being drained under 5:00 minutes An offensive player is not allowed to dribble with his back or side to the basket while being actively guarded by an opponent for more then 5 seconds.
6h. Overtime is 5 minutes. Same time and scoring structure. If tied at the end of 5 minutes the Game turns off the clock and plays till one team has 2 more points then the other. (Win by 2) Dead at 30
